After months of testing, Google finally widely rolled out chat themes in the Messages app in August. This feature lets you set a background for a chat, giving you another way to customize your individual conversations. While it’s an exciting addition to the app, it looks like the feature is already having a couple of issues.

If chat themes suddenly disappeared from the Google Messages app for you, then you’re not alone. Some users who recently got the feature claim that it is now gone for them. Others say that chat themes disappeared, then suddenly reappeared. A Google representative has replied to one of the Reddit threads, advising users to check the Play Store for a Messages app update, as a fix may have already been released.

In addition to chat themes disappearing and reappearing, users are noticing that their wallpapers aren’t loading instantly. There appears to be a lag of one to two seconds between when a chat is opened and when the wallpaper loads in. You can see an example in the clip below. I have noticed this lag on my Pixel 6 Pro as well. One user also claims that the feature freezes when they try to pick a theme or back out of the selector.
